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45492102 2938863 38164850 5324984010 5794048
929 538334 720
929 538334 720
2620971522 9480 78501792 214
All about undefined
Interested in learning more?
929 538334 720
2620971522 9480 78501792 214
See more
632 4065 27677
98092 72676791237 2418
See more
3293404 80547795
4242676817 9098239338 8866
See more